About Project
Payne Glasses is an online men, women, and kids eyewear seller also specializing in stylish prescription glasses. Its current website offers specialized features tailored to eyewear, such as a Virtual Try-On, prescription upload and management, lens type recommendations based on prescriptions, warranty purchases, and multiple user profile management. By partnering with Brainvire, the retailer sought to improve its platform scalability and enhance user experience.
Retail
BusinessNorth America
Location
Business Goal
Payne Glasses aimed to improve performance, adhere to standard coding practices, strengthen security, and advance to a more powerful and future-proof platform. Brainvire helped the retailer transition from Magento to an Adobe Commerce Framework seamlessly, maximizing Adobe Commerce’s built-in features.
Project Highlights
- Hierarchical Order Process
- Virtual Try-On Feature
- User Profile Management
- Advanced Search
- Loyalty Programs
- People Helping People Program
- Promotional Rules
Driving eCommerce Success
Key Challenges
Language Barrier
Hindered communication and technical document understanding due to a Mandarin-speaking development team.
Inconsistent Coding
The project’s YII and Magento frameworks caused dependencies, complicating migration and development.
Performance Lags
Iframes for virtual try-ons and real-time OMS calls built with Python slowed down the website performance.
Unstructured Development
Multiple iterations in requirements throughout the discovery process hindered clarity in the project’s scope.
Our Solutions
Translation Capabilities for Enhanced Communication
To bridge the language gap, we implemented several strategies. We utilized Google Translator for technical documentation. This ensured clear understanding of requirements and specifications. Additionally, we leveraged DingTalk, a powerful communication tool with built-in translation features. This facilitated real-time conversations and minimized language barriers.
Adobe Commerce Migration for Standardization
The next solution was addressing coding inconsistencies and complex migration processes. This was due to the YII and Magento frameworks. The Adobe Commerce migration ensured adherence to standardized coding practices. It also streamlined the development process. Further, it improved the code quality and overall project efficiency.
Code Optimization and Refactorization for Performance
To enhance the website’s performance, we first optimized the Virtual Try-On feature. We streamlined the iframe loading process and reduced HTTP requests. Next, we refactored the code to eliminate redundant code for improved readability. These optimizations significantly improved load times. It also resulted in a smoother user experience and better overall performance.
Phase-Wise Approach for Structured Development
The final solution was to mitigate the multiple iterations in requirements. These iterations hindered progress and increased development time. To solve this, we took a phased approach. We divided the project into distinct phases with clear, frozen requirements. This structured approach ensured better project management, minimized disruptions, and enabled efficient execution.
Our Approach
Based on a thorough understanding, we developed a migration plan, defined roles and responsibilities, and executed the project seamlessly.
Discovery
Migration
Definition
Roadmap
Technology Stack
Cloud
Adobe Commerce Cloud
Project Management Platform
Adobe Commerce Cloud
Front-end Tech
Adobe Commerce Cloud
Back-end Tech
Adobe Commerce Cloud
Server
Adobe Commerce Cloud
Database
Adobe Commerce Cloud
Third-Party Tools
Adobe Commerce Cloud
Framework
Adobe Commerce Cloud
Payment Gateways
Adobe Commerce Cloud
Analytics & Monitoring Tools
Adobe Commerce Cloud
Key Results
Structured Development
The phase-wise approach ensured structured development, smoother workflows, and reduced delays.Future-Proof Platform
The unified codebase ensured adherence to best practices and future-proofed the platform.Improved Website Performance
The reduced page load time led to faster customer interactions and reduced bounce rates.Enhanced User Experience
The new features enhanced user experience, contributing to higher conversion rates.
Similar Projects!
Transform your eCommerce platform with us!
Explore how our Adobe Commerce partnership and expertise can elevate your online store.